RDMA/bnxt_re: Add support for optimized modify QP

Modify QP improvements are for state transitions
from INIT -> RTR and RTR -> RTS.
In order to support the Modify QP Optimization feature,
the driver is expected to check for the feature support
in the CMDQ_QUERY_FUNC and register its support for this
feature with the FW in CMDQ_INITIALIZE_FIRMWARE.

Additionally, the driver is required to specify the new
fields and attribute masks for the transitions as follows:
1. INIT -> RTR:
   - New fields: srq_used, type.
   - enable srq_used when RC QP is configured to use SRQ.
   - set the type based on the QP type.
   - Mandatory masks:
     - RC: CMDQ_MODIFY_QP_MODIFY_MASK_ACCESS,
           CMDQ_MODIFY_QP_MODIFY_MASK_PKEY
     - UD QP and QP1: CMDQ_MODIFY_QP_MODIFY_MASK_PKEY,
                      CMDQ_MODIFY_QP_MODIFY_MASK_QKEY
2. RTR -> RTS:
   - New fields: type
   - set the type based on the QP type.
   - Mandatory masks:
     - RC: CMDQ_MODIFY_QP_MODIFY_MASK_ACCESS
     - UD QP and QP1: CMDQ_MODIFY_QP_MODIFY_MASK_QKEY
